Joyce Messer Forbus
contributed by The Hugo
Daily News
Funeral services for Joyce Messer Forbus, 73, of Longview were held at 10 a.m. Tuesday, May 24, 2005 in the Chapel of Rader Funeral Home of Longview with Roger Forbus and Allen Tolliver officiating. Burial was at Mt. Olivet Cemetery in Hugo. The family received friends from 6-8 p.m. Monday evening, May 23, 2005 at the funeral home, in Longview. Mrs. Forbus was born on March 10, 1932 in Hugo to Edgar and Gladys Messer. She passed away on Friday, May 20, 2005 at her residence after a long battle with cancer. Mrs. Forbus was a devoted homemaker. She also worked in food service for Grand Prairie School District, and Whitcomb Clinic in Grand Prairie, and later was an apartment manager and bookkeeper in Richardson and Arlington. For a number of years she was very active in the Freetown Road Church of Christ "Ladies Bible Workers." After moving to Longview in 1999, she worshipped at the Longview Church of Christ. A loving, mother, grandmother, and great grandmother, Mrs. Forbus was preceded in death by her parents, husband of 51 years, James Roland Forbus, and sister, Mary Alice Messer. She is survived by her son and daughter-in-law, Roger and Christina Forbus of Diana, Texas; daughter, Sally Rees of Longview, 6 grandchildren, Michael, Elizabeth, Robert, Charley, Kristy, and Bob; 10 great grandchildren; sister and brother-in-law, Maurine and Harold Voshell; as well as several nieces and nephews.
